用相场方法模拟铝合金枝晶生长形貌
(清华大学 机械工程系,北京 100084)
摘 要: 采用相场方法对枝晶的生长形貌进行了模拟计算,数学模型中包含了相场控制方程、溶质守恒方程以及能量守恒方程,其中枝晶的形貌由相场变量控制。模拟结果与实验结果基本吻合,同时由于相场方法更符合枝晶生长的物理机制,因而相场的模拟结果比CA模拟结果更接近实验结果。
关键字: 相场方法; 凝固过程; 数值模拟; 微观组织

Abstract:The phase field method is applied to simulate the dendritic growth morphology of aluminum alloy. The mathematic model includes phase field governing equation, solute conservation equation and energy conservation equation. The computed results are compared with the experiment and the published results.
Key words: phase field method; solidification; numerical simulation; microstructure
